Technical Specifications of High-Performance Sulphur Black

High-performance Sulphur Black is characterized by its bright black flaky granule appearance, which facilitates easy dissolution and uniform distribution in the dye bath. The strength levels are typically categorized into 180%, 200%, 220%, and 240%, allowing manufacturers to choose the concentration that best fits their specific fabric density and desired color intensity.

Moisture content is a critical quality metric, with professional standards requiring it to be ≤6%, while insoluble matters must remain ≤0.3% to prevent spotting or unevenness on the fabric. These strict parameters ensure that the dye penetrates the fibers deeply and consistently, avoiding the surface-level coating that often leads to premature fading.

Application Across Diverse Fiber Types

Sulphur Black is exceptionally versatile, making it a preferred choice for manufacturers who work with a variety of materials. Its primary application is in the dyeing of cotton and cotton-blended fabrics, where it provides the deep, saturated look essential for denim jeans and heavy-duty workwear.

Beyond cotton, the dye is equally effective for hemp and viscose fibers. This expandability allows textile mills to maintain a consistent color profile across different product lines, ensuring that a "black" garment in a viscose blend matches perfectly with a cotton counterpart.

Logistics and Storage for Dyeing Chemicals

The physical stability of Sulphur Black is dependent on proper packaging and storage conditions. To maintain the integrity of the flaky granules, products are typically supplied in 20kg cartons or 25kg PP woven bags, though customized packaging is often available to meet specific industrial requirements.

Storage conditions are paramount; the dye must be kept in a dry environment with adequate ventilation. It is essential to avoid direct sunlight and damp conditions, as moisture can lead to clumping or a reduction in the dye's active strength over time.

What is the best way to choose between different strength levels of Sulphur Black?

The choice depends on your fabric density and the desired depth of shade. For high-density denim requiring a deep, saturated black, a strength of 220% or 240% is recommended to ensure full penetration. For lighter fabrics or blends where a slightly softer black is acceptable, 180% or 200% may be more cost-effective. How do I prevent Sulphur Black from clumping during storage?

To prevent clumping, the dye must be stored in a cool, dry area with adequate ventilation. Avoid any contact with damp floors or humid environments, as the moisture content should be kept below 6%. Using the PP woven bags provided by professional suppliers helps shield the granules from ambient humidity. Always ensure the bags are tightly sealed after each use.

How long does the dye remain effective after production?

Sulphur Black typically has a validity period of two years, provided it is stored under the recommended conditions (dry, ventilated, and away from sunlight). After this period, the chemical strength may begin to degrade, which could lead to inconsistent dyeing results. We recommend a first-in-first-out (FIFO) inventory system to ensure maximum potency.
